How they compare

Belarus currently reports 136.19 against 113.1 in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s), a difference of 23.09.

That makes Belarus's figure about 1.2 times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s)'s.

The two have swapped places 7 times across 22 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s) ahead.

Belarus ranks 6th and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s) ranks 7th of 29 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Belarus averaged higher in 2 and Net Food Importing Developing Countries (NFIDCs) in 1.

The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
